My friend shared an interesting story with me recently. Her son's Rebbe called her and told her that he asked all the students to raise their right hand. All but one child raised it. When the child was asked why he didnt raise his hand, he responded that he has no right hand, his mom always tells him he has two left hands. The mother never realized what an impact a comment like that left on this young child.
This really made me think....
gotta watch how we talk to and about our children.

Never tell a child who is misbehaving that they are a "bad girl" or a "bad boy" Say instead 'hitting your brother is bad" or"throwing food is bad" Better stiil, say"be nice to your brother" or "please keep your food"on your plate" try to be positive with little kids. when my daughter was even a year old, I would yell, "Yeah!" and clap my hands if she did something good, even little things. At 8, she is THE BEST helper!
